Billiards, a sport that originated in Europe in the 15th century, has evolved over the centuries into a popular recreational activity enjoyed by thousands around the world. Beyond its appeal as a leisure activity, billiards has a vibrant cultural significance in many countries, often reflecting the local traditions and legacy.


In the United States, billiards is often associated with the Wild West, a time when pool halls and saloons were gathering places for outlaws and lawmen alike. Billiards was a popular game among the American pioneers, who used it as a way to stay active during long journeys and to connect with others. Today, American-style pool is one of the most popular forms of billiards, with its own professional tournaments.

In Europe, billiards has a long history of being a pastime for the aristocracy, but in the modern era a pastime more accessible to the masses. In England, for example, billiards was a favorite game of the British middle class, who often had bespoke billiards tables installed in their manor houses. The game was also played by high society, with King Charles II being a known enthusiast. In modern-day Europe, billiards is still a popular activity, with many top-tier players hailing from countries such as Germany.


In Asia, billiards has a unique cultural significance in the Philippines, where it is considered one of the national sports. Filipino players have achieved great success in international competitions, with Efren "Bata" Reyes being one of the most successful Filipino players of all time. Billiards is also a popular game in China, where it is often played in the traditional Chinese style, with the emphasis on tactics and skill.


Beyond its appeal as a competitive game, billiards has also been a subject of fascination in literature. Many famous artists, including Pablo Picasso, have created works inspired by the game. In writing, authors such as F. Scott Fitzgerald have written about the allure of billiards as a symbol of luxury.
